These are just a few of the harvests that have made their way from the LEAF Urban Farm to our partner food banks TCV Food Bank + Mobile Pantry and Daily Bowl / Centro de Servicios of Alameda County in recent weeks.

Every harvest is planted, maintained, picked, weighed, and packed by our volunteers before it's delivered to local organizations serving our community immediately after harvesting - it doesn’t get any fresher than that! Fresh, healthy produce doesn't get where it's needed without a lot of hands behind the scenes, and we're grateful to everyone who helps make it happen.

Three weeks of Students for LEAF are in the books! 🌱

Our 17 students have been busy learning by doing. Over the past three weeks, we've harvested potatoes, explored photography and short-form video storytelling, learned about composting with Johnson-Su bioreactors, made elderberry jam, baked pizzas and cupcakes using solar cookers, and even caught bumblebees to contribute to ongoing conservation research.

Every week brings new skills, new experiences, and new connections. We can't wait to see what the rest of the summer has in store.

Last year, Ambassador Girl Scout Aditi Sreeram dedicated her Gold Award to helping to build a native hedgerow at the LEAF Urban Farm, working with our volunteer Phil Stob. LEAF’s hedgerow featured a habitat of California native shrubs and plants for wildlife, including birds and a variety of pollinator insects such as bees and butterflies. It would also serve as a screen in front of the perimeter fence.

Habitat loss, pollution, and the replacement of native plants with non-native species have led to a serious decline in biodiversity across California. Without healthy ecosystems, CO2 levels rise and pollinators like bees and butterflies struggle to survive, threatening both our environment and food supply… By planting native species, Aditi helped create a reliable habitat where pollinators can thrive and ecosystems can begin to recover.

Projects like this help make spaces like LEAF and other community gardens more sustainable. They also serve as educational tools, teaching visitors the importance of native species and showing how they can incorporate native plants into their own gardens.
